Preferred Label : Argyria;
ICD-11 definition : Argyria is a dermatosis resulting from prolonged contact with or ingestion of silver
salts. It is initially characterized by grey to grey-black or grey-blue staining of
the gums, later progressing to diffuse skin involvement through silver deposition.;
